JOB TITLE: Office Manager
JOB DETAILS
- Under the supervision of the Executive Assistant of the Director General, the Office Manager should play a vital role in the smooth running of the Directorate.
- From welcoming visitors to reception of calls, fixing appointments, organizing the schedule of his/her superior, drafting of correspondence and filing documents, her duties will be critical to the daily activities of the Institution.
- In this regard, he/she should be quite accessible and responsive in the face of competing demands from both internal and external parties.
Role and Responsibilities

- Management of the Supervisor’s schedule: receive and welcome visitors; organise and manage appointments; keep the Supervisor’s timetable; make telephone calls; verify in-coming calls to ensure their importance and possibility to respond; manage the Director’s diary and schedule.
- Administrative management: organise meetings; receive, draft, type and make follow-up on administrative letters; meeting room bookings; provide supplies to the office.
- Management of mail: Create a recording system of in-coming and out-going mails; ensure archiving and filing of documents; manage documents (in-coming and out-going, filing of letters); ensure follow-up on documents submitted to the Director for signature.
- Monitoring office supplies and ordering new stationery, furniture, appliances and electronics as required.
- Undertake any other duty assigned by the superiors.
Academic Qualifications and Experience
- A minimum of High School Certificate, a University Degree and an additional training in Administrative Science or Management is preferable.
- Minimum of six years working experience in secretariat and programs, ability to edit, draft communication, process editorial assistance and fluent in both written and oral communications in one or more of the ECOWAS languages.
- Proven Managerial skills, leadership and Knowledge of working in an international environment with diversity, are required.
- Age: The minimum age for recruitment is 24 and the maximum age is 50.
- Age limit is not applicable to internal candidates
- Language: Candidates must speak one of the official languages of ECOWAS: English, French or Portuguese. Knowledge of a second official ECOWAS language is an advantage.
Salary
- G5: UC 31,502.30 (US$ 49,704.33) Annually.
- G6: UC 35,815.21 (US$ 56,509.24) Annually.
- G7: UC 40,223.63 (US$ 63,464.83) Annually.

Note
- Assessment of qualified candidates may include a written exercise and a competency-based interview.
- This position is subject to local requirement pursuant to staff rule article 9.3 of the ECOWAS Staff Regulations (revised 2022). All staff in the General Service and related categories shall be recruited in the country or within commuting distance of the GIABA Secretariat, irrespective of their nationality and of the length of time they may have been in the country. A staff member subject to local requirement shall not be eligible for the allowance or benefits exclusively applicable to international recruitment.
- Only shortlisted applicants will be contacted for the interviews.
